Product Fundamentals
  • Appsys Multiverter MVR MKII
  • Muti-Format Converter and Splitter
  • Recording of any signal source
  • Universal interface in the OB van
  • 64 x 64 Channel PC interface via Dante Virtual Soundcard
  • Operation of various mixing consoles with diverse hardware from different manufacturers
  • Low-latency transmission of 64x64 audio channels via normal Ethernet network
  • Channel-based routing (crossbar) on 704 x 704 channels
  • Integration of β€˜legacy’ devices
  • Integrated remote control via web browser via USB
  • Telnet and USB-C
  • Integrated control of all MIDAS and Behringer stageboxes via web interface (Gain/Phantom)
  • 16 Presets Store/Recall
  • Headphone amplifier: Each input signal/channel can be listened to
  • Test tone generator for easy troubleshooting in complex setups
  • Triple redundant power supply (2x 90-240VAC
  • 1x 9-18VDC)
  • Can be operated mains-independently from a camera battery pack (4-pin XLR connector)
  • Sample rate converter 128 x 128 channels optional (not included - e.g. for MIDAS 96k consoles to Dante 48 kHz)
  • Format: 19" / 1 U@+*Connections:*
  • 4x ADAT input and output (32 x 32 ch @ FS1)
  • 2x AES3 input and output on DB25 (16 x 16 ch)
  • 2x MADI SFP
  • MADI coaxial
  • MADI-TP (max. 2 Ports)
  • AES50 (max. 2 Ports)
  • Dante/AES67 (2 ports/integrated switch)
  • 2x TRS MIDI
  • Word clock input and output
  • RS485
  • Expansion interface up to 192 channels"
